Q: Most victims are infants younger than 1 year; the average age

is between 3 and 8 months.

Contrecoup, injuries to the opposite side of the head, are common.

Detached retinas may result.

Permanent brain damage may result.

Death may result.


Ans: Shaken Baby Syndrome



Q: Research suggests that ______ are more likely to cause

shaken baby syndrome.


Ans: Teenage fathers



Q: What is Daddy Boot Camp?

Ans: taught by men for men, aim to support dads and foster improved
relationships that translate into improved caregiving behaviors. Programs stress
that babies cry and educate fathers about proper responses. For example, if
frustrated, the father should place the infant in a safe place and remove himself
from the room

Instruct fathers-to-be and new fathers on the care and handling of the new infant.

Explain importance of providing neck support, holding an infant correctly, and
monitoring of soft spots.

Discuss shaken baby syndrome and methods to deal with frustrations of new
parenthood.

Discuss postpartum depression.



Q: Warning signs of sexual abuse in infants include


Ans: Stained or bloody diapers

Genital or rectal pain, swelling, redness, or discharge

Bruises or other injuries in the genital or rectal area

Difficulty eating or sleeping

Excessive crying

Withdrawing from others

Failure to thrive

Q: Warning signs of physical abuse in infants include:


Ans: Unexplained or repeated injuries such as welts, bruises, burns, fractured
skull, and broken bones, especially spiral fractures

Injuries in the shape of an object (e.g., belt buckle, electrical cord, cigarette)

Injuries that are unlikely given the age or ability of the child, such as broken
bones in a child too young to walk or climb

Disagreement or inconsistency in parent/caregiver explanation of the injury

Unreasonable explanation of the injury

Fearful or detached behavior by the infant



Q: Aggressive or withdrawn behavior

Shying away from physical contact with parents or adults

Basic needs of food, warmth, and cuddling not met



are signs of


Ans: emotional abuse in infants
